Rare 200-Year-Old Condom with Unique Print on Display

Amsterdam's Rijksmuseum displays a well-preserved 200-year-old condom from 1830, made of sheep gut and featuring a print of a nun and three men, satirizing the Judgement of Paris; it's considered a rare artifact shedding light on 19th-century sexuality.

Amsterdam Citizens Secure Land for Urban Farming After Activism

Amsterdam citizens secured 9 hectares of the Lutkemeerpolder for urban farming after years of activism against a planned distribution center, highlighting the power of community engagement in influencing urban development.

Amsterdam Riots: 100-Hour Sentence for Bystander Assault

An 18-year-old in Amsterdam received a 100-hour community service sentence and a \$4000 fine for assaulting a bystander during November 2022 riots that followed an Ajax-Maccabi Tel Aviv football match, involving arson and attacks on an innocent passerby.

Amsterdam Holocaust Museum Wins Top Architecture Award

The Amsterdam National Holocaust Museum, designed by Office Winhov, won the 2024 BNA Best Building award, showcasing a powerful blend of historical context and sensitive design, reflecting a broader shift towards socially conscious architecture.

Kampong Edges Amsterdam in First Leg of Dutch Hockey Final

Kampong won the first leg of the Dutch hockey championship final against Amsterdam with a score of 4-3, despite playing a period with a man down due to a player ejection; the second leg will be played at Amsterdam's home stadium on Thursday.

Amsterdam Opens New Official Urban Swimming Spot

Amsterdam's Marineterrein inner harbor is now an official swimming spot, opening May 1st and monitored until October 1st, responding to growing demand for open water swimming in urban areas despite regulatory hurdles, offering a tested model for other cities.
